FRAD = c,c,c,c,c

FRAD specifies the radiation option(s) that will be compiled into the code. Each integer c in the comma-separated list of values may be one of the following values:

  1. Simple Newtonian
  2. Cloud (aka Dudhia long and short-wave radiation)
  3. CCM2 (supported in DM-parallel version since V3)
  4. RRTM (should work, but not tested in V3)

The settings are cumulative and order is unimportant. That is, every option that appears in the list will be compiled in the code. For a given run, the same radiation scheme is used on all domains; therefore, in the namelist file (mmlif) only one these values will be given.
